But I cannot immediately spot why it was required. node_devices[] is used in many places to access node data. In the previous code, immediately after allocating the node structure, it was stored in node_devices[]. On error paths, we were clearing the node structure entry from node_devices[]. With the new code, the node structure is now stored in node_devices[] only after the device has been registered, and just before calling register_cpu_under_node(), since node_devices[] is accessed inside that function.
